# Orbit+ Tier — Managers Only

Quick heads-up for the board: we're rolling out Orbit+, a premium subscription sitting above the standard Lanternview plan. Pricing lands at roughly 1.6x standard, bundling priority support and the new Driftmark features. Pilot feedback from the Casselton group was solid. Launch comms are drafted; keep this quiet until sign-off. The strategic rationale is summarized in the confidential note below.

internal memo for kahog-bahaf: The southern region missed its Gilok quota by 29.6 percent last quarter. Eliaelax Freight plans to lower the Lamvan list price by 20.5 percent in May. The steering committee signed off on a budget of $124.3 million for Project Istir. The renewal with Lamoxix Holdings closes at $265.3 million a year, 25.4 percent below the last contract.

Fire drills at Marrowgate House: all visitors must be escorted to Muster Point C and reported to the warden by the facilities desk. Keep the day's visitor log printed by 09:00 for roll call. Unaccounted visitors must be flagged within five minutes. To reopen the lobby turnstiles after the all-clear, use the override pass below.

turnstile pass: bdg-YEOZLM-79341408

**Audit item 14 — Cache invalidation, Brindlemart Catalog API.** Plugin authors must verify that any write to product variants triggers a purge of the corresponding catalog cache keys. Stale-price incidents in Q3 traced to plugins bypassing the invalidation hook. Confirm your plugin calls the purge endpoint on every mutation, including bulk imports. No TTL-only strategies are accepted. Attach purge logs to your submission. Escalations on this item go directly to the checklist owner, named below.

signatory, yahog-badug: Quenix Ulaael